2

私はこのアコーディオンスライダーを使用しています。

各画像、特定の背景(つまり灰色)のそれぞれの画像の下部に配置される個々のテキストが必要な場合を除いて、すべて問題ありません。画像が表示されている間、背景のあるテキストは画像上を上にスライドします。テキスト部分の高さは低くなります(画像の高さが250ピクセルの場合、テキスト部分の高さは50ピクセルになります)。

jsとhtmlのどの部分をどのように変更するかを指示するだけの人はいますか?

効果を上にスライドしたり、画像の上にテキストを配置したりするのは非常に簡単ですが、(少なくとも私の見解では)それほど小さくないスクリプトの場合の解決策を探しています。

4

1 に答える 1

2

コールバックを備えたKwicksの更新バージョンを使用する必要があります。

次に、キャプション、キャプションを配置するためのcss、および次のコールバックコードを追加します(ここにデモがあります)。

$('#demo').kwicks({

    // event called before kwicks expanding animation begins
    expanding: function(kwick) {
        kwick.$kwicks.find('.caption').stop(true,true).slideUp();
        kwick.$active.find('.caption').stop(true,true).slideDown();
    },
    // event called before kwicks collapsing animation begins
    collapsing: function(kwick) {
        kwick.$kwicks.find('.caption').stop(true,true).slideUp();
    }

});
于 2012-07-05T23:30:39.053 に答える